Saturday Night Swing every week!
Swing Dynamite's own Saturday Night Swing features free lessons by some of Canada's most qualified swing instructors (some of whom are internationally recognized teachers and swing champions), swing DJs with professional credentials, and frequent contests and performances. People often dress up (think "night on the town") and there's usually a good crowd but still enough room for dancing. Beginners can enjoy the lesson at 8:15pm, and regulars tend to show up around 10-10:30pm since the dance goes until 1am! Check out more information about this great Ottawa swing dance night at SaturdayNightSwing.com for details.
- Where? 151 Chapel St.
- Who? Everyone - all ages.
- What about beginners? There's a beginner lesson.
- When? 8:15pm-9:00pm beginner lesson, 9:00pm-1:00am dancing.
- Admission? Only $7 ($5 for students/seniors) — except for bands (usually $12 or $10 for students/seniors) and special events.

Tuesday Night Swing at the Petit Chicago!
Since the Fall of 2009, the first Tuesday of the month is SWING night at the Petit Chicago! Stay tuned for some extra Petit Chicago SWING nights, too!
- Where? 50 du Portage, Vieux-Hull (Gatineau), QC
- Who? Anyone 18+ (It's a bar in Hull!)
- What about beginners? There's a beginner lesson.
- When? 8:00 Doors Open, 9:00-9:45pm beginner lesson, 9:45pm-12:00am dancing. DJing by Swing Dynamite.
- Admission? FREE!

OSDS Friday Night Dances
Starting May 8th, 2009, there will be new Friday night dances held in the All Saints' Church. This dance is run by the OSDS, a local group of volunteers.
- Where? 317 Chapel St., near Laurier St. (In the All Saints' Church.)
- Who? Everyone - all ages.
- What about beginners? There's a beginner lesson at 8:30pm.
- When? 8:30pm-9:30pm beginner lesson, 9:30pm-12:30am dancing.
- Admission? Only $5 unless there's a band or special event. Parking is free.
